A Miniature Circuit Breaker (MCB) is a crucial safety device used to protect electrical circuits from overcurrent and short circuits. It automatically shuts off the electrical flow when it detects an overload, preventing damage to wiring and reducing the risk of electrical fires. Unlike traditional fuses, MCBs can be reset and reused, making them a more convenient and cost-effective solution.
An MCB operates by detecting excessive current flow. When the current exceeds the rated limit, the breaker trips, interrupting the circuit and preventing overheating or damage to connected devices. It can be manually reset once the issue is resolved, ensuring continuous protection without the need for replacement.
Unlike fuses, which must be replaced after blowing, MCBs are reusable and provide more reliable protection. They also offer faster response times and better sensitivity to electrical faults. Additionally, MCBs allow for easy troubleshooting, as their trip mechanisms indicate whether an overload or short circuit has occurred.
Miniature Circuit Breakers come in various types, including Type B, Type C, and Type D, each designed for different applications. Type B MCBs are ideal for residential use, while Type C and Type D are better suited for industrial and commercial settings where higher surge currents may occur. Choosing the right type ensures optimal protection for your electrical system.
